Norwegian Mountaineering Centre (Norsk Tindesenter)
Discover the thrilling world of Norwegian mountaineering at the Norsk Tindesenter in Åndalsnes, a state-of-the-art visitor center nestled in the heart of Romsdalen. Immerse yourself in Norway's rich mountaineering history through interactive exhibits, captivating films, and guided tours offered in English. Experience the adrenaline rush of climbing on Norway's highest indoor climbing wall, suitable for all skill levels, or let the little ones loose in the dedicated bouldering cave. Conclude your adventure with panoramic views and delectable treats at the centre's cafe and restaurant. All exhibits and videos are available in both English and Norwegian, ensuring an accessible and enriching experience for all visitors.
